Louise has over 25 years of experience within child development, education and health & social care, supporting those within mainstream settings, as well as settings for children and adults with severe complex healthcare needs and learning disabilities. Louise created Messy Senses Ltd 8 years ago and watched this grow over time with her hard work, commitment and passion. Messy Senses is now a successful global training provider as well as working with hundreds of families from birth right through to the elderly each week, enhancing their sensory and cognitive needs. Louise also delivers sensory based alternative provion within primary and secondary schools. Over the years, Louise has also volunteered as a local pre-school governor and headline sponsored local charity events in order to give something back to the community.
